Start of Questions The admission fee at an amusement park is $5.00 for children and $6.00 for adults. On a certain day, 314 peop

le entered the park, and the admission fees collected totaled $1,740.00 dollars. How many children and how many adults were admitted?

Answer: 144 children and 170 adults were admitted.

Step-by-step explanation:

Let x represent the number of children that were admitted.

Let y represent the number of adult that were admitted.

On a certain day, 314 people entered the park. This means that

x + y = 314

The admission fee at an amusement park is $5.00 for children and $6.00 for adults. The admission fees collected totaled $1,740.00 dollars. This means that

5x + 6y = 1740 - - - - - - - - - - - - -1

Substituting x = 314 - y into equation 1, it becomes

5(314 - y) + 6y = 1740

1570 - 5y + 6y = 1740

- 5y + 6y = 1740 - 1570

y = 170

x = 314 - y = 314 - 170

x = 144
